Funny you should ask ... I haven't any plans to use it!
I really liked the 20-1200 focal length, panorama feature and price.

It does allow you to shoot a 4K burst of footage and then view it frame by frame and select stills.

You can also take 3 shots and alter the depth of focus then combine the 3 shots.

I wear reading glasses so I need a good viewfinder as I can't just glance at the rear screen. Yesterday I thought the camera was broken. I couldn't get it to focus on anything. Cleaned it, turned it off and on.
Finally I noticed the 'diopter adjustment dial' for the viewfinder was not in the correct position for me - must have bumped it when I packed the camera last - I re-adjusted it and everything came back into focus.
Lesson learned!
Cool. That's fine. That is almost the entire reason I got Sony a7iii... for the HDR 4k video.

Those are features of the camera sound cool. The 3 different depth of focus and combining is known as focal stacking. It's great for macro shots.
